If a product be shipped that is materially below the specific gravity
stipulated, the manufacturer will of course be docked and the loss
will be considerable. On the other hand, the specific gravity should
not be materially above the specifications. The buyer, who is usually
a manufacturer of ketchup, desires the pulp of the specific gravity
stipulated, and a higher degree of concentration is therefore not
a mark of superiority in pulp intended for that purpose. Moreover,
material increase in concentration above the specifications of the
purchaser causes considerable loss by reason of reduced volume. For
instance, 100 gallons of pulp with a specific gravity of 1.036 are
equivalent to 103 gallons of a pulp with a specific gravity of 1.035.
Again, 100 gallons of pulp with a specific gravity of 1.040 are
equivalent to 114.7 gallons of pulp with a specific gravity of 1.035.
When these figures are considered with reference to the entire output
of the season, it is apparent that the determination of the specific
gravity of the final product is of considerable importance, and
will warrant care and, if necessary, the employment of a man who is
competent to do the work accurately.
This is well illustrated by an experience of one of the large pulp
makers, who was selling pulp under specification of 1.035 specific
gravity. Owing partly to an error in his specific gravity apparatus, he
was actually turning out pulp of a specific gravity varying from 1.040
to 1.050. In other words, each 100 cases of pulp he delivered were
equivalent to from 115 to 126 cases of pulp of 1.035 specific gravity.
While this manufacturer was using the greater part of the pulp himself,
he had contracted to sell a considerable amount of it, and all that was
supplied before the error was noticed was sold at a loss, whereas after
the error was discovered he supplied pulp well above the specifications
of the buyer at a substantial profit. Even then his profit was not what
it should have been. His output would have been 10 per cent greater
than it was if the specific gravity of his product had just complied
with his specifications.
Another manufacturer who sold his pulp under the specification of
1.035 specific gravity, received a complaint from one of the largest
buyers of pulp in the country that the specific gravity was low. The
manufacturer then examined samples, which he had retained in his
possession, of the various runs, using the method described on page 41,
under the head of “Specific gravity of cold pulp without centrifuging.”
Seventeen samples in all were examined, and he obtained an average
specific gravity of 1.0276. The purchaser had reported a specific
gravity of 1.0315–.0039 higher than that obtained by the maker. The
manufacturer then brought duplicate samples to this laboratory and the
specific gravity was determined in all of them by the method described
on page 34, “After centrifuging to eliminate air bubbles.”
